RESIDENT MAGISTRATE'S COURT
(Hefore G G. FitzGerald, Esq., R.M.) Fkiday, November 9. Committing a Nuisance.—Henry Crawford and Robert Ron ton were charged with depositing rubbish. The hearing of this charge was deferred till to-morrow (this day). Assault, &c.—John Dougherty (on bail), charged with assaulting a female with intent to commit a rape, not appearing, a warrant was issued for his arrest. Lahceny.—Daniel Burns, alias Sullivan; on remanii, charged with stealing thirty ounces of gold, of the value of Ll 14, was, at the request of the police, remanded till Tuesday next. Larceny.—Win. AVylie charged with the like offence, was also remanded to the same day. There'being no other business, the Court was then adjourned till to-morrow (this day). " '
